What is recorded here
One of five fulachta fiadh (11501, 11502, 11503, 11505) recorded by Bowman (1934, 717) in Muckenagh townland: '2 in Ed. Barry's, 1 in David Noonan's, 2 in David Guerin's'. Exact location not known.
The above description is derived from the published 'Archaeological Inventory of County Cork. Volume 4: North Cork' (Dublin: Stationery Office, 2000).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research.
